...Strong thunderstorms will impact portions of southern Kent and
southern Ottawa Counties through 215 PM EDT...

At 111 PM EDT, Doppler radar was tracking scattered strong
thunderstorms along a line extending from 8 miles southeast of Grand
Haven to near Zeeland to near Wyoming. These storms were nearly
stationary, moving to the east northeast around 5 to 10 mph.

HAZARD...Pea size hail.

SOURCE...Radar indicated.

IMPACT...Minor damage to outdoor objects is possible.
